The Indian In The Cupboard author Lynne Reid Banks dies aged 94

Her son Gillon Stephenson said that she “leaves a massive legacy of wonderful work”

British author Lynne Reid Banks has died at the age of 94, her literary agent has said.

The novelist, known for writing books including children’s story, The Indian In The Cupboard, died of cancer “peacefully with her family around her” on Thursday afternoon, her agent James Wills told the PA news agency.
